What types of services are offered by local window fitters in Prescot?

Hiring a local window fitter in Prescot helps keep your home secure and functional, stopping drafts and leaks while maintaining the strength and reliability of your windows

Window fitters in Prescot provide a range of services, including:

  • Detailed measurement appointments pre-installation
  • Removal services for old windows, doors and glass panels
  • Installation services for new windows, doors and glass panels
  • Timber and brickwork readjustment services to ensure the security of glass fittings
  • Window sealing and weatherproofing services

What are the average costs of window fitters in Prescot?

To hire a local Prescot window fitter, you’ll need to cover the cost of your chosen materials and the cost of labour. The hourly rate for window fitters in Prescot is generally somewhere between £15 and £40.

As for materials? Our guide to window fitting costs outlines how these prices differ. For example:

  • A small uPVC window can be fitted for around £200, while fitting a small softwood casement window would be around £800.
  • For larger windows, these prices rise to approximately £500 and £1,500, respectively.

What to ask a window fitter in Prescot before hiring?

Before you commit to a contract with a local Prescot window fitter, be sure to have a more detailed hiring conversation and ask questions like these:

How long have you been working as a window fitter in Prescot, and what qualifications do you hold?

A window fitter in Prescot should be able to outline their years of experience and highlight any industry qualifications, such as FENSA or CERTASS certification, which ensures they adhere to building regulations. These certifications show they are up-to-date with the latest window installation standards and legal requirements.

Do you offer a warranty for the windows and installation?

Prescot window fitters should offer a warranty covering both the products and their installation. Expect at least a 10-year guarantee on the windows themselves and a 1- to 2-year warranty on the fitting. This gives you peace of mind that any issues, such as leaks or defective windows, will be addressed without extra cost.

What type of windows do you specialise in?

It’s important to know if the Prescot window fitter has experience with the type of windows you’re installing, whether that’s uPVC, aluminium, timber, or sash windows. A professional specialising in your desired window type will be better suited to its installation and ensure the windows meet your needs for aesthetics, energy efficiency, and durability.

What is your estimated timeline for installation?

Expect a clear timeline that includes the date of the window installation and how long the process will take. A typical window fitting in Prescot may take anywhere from a day to several days, depending on the number of windows and the complexity of the project. This helps you plan for any disruptions or access requirements to your Prescot home.

FAQ: Common questions about window fitters in Prescot

Do window fitters in Prescot handle the removal of old windows?

Most Prescot window fitters will include the removal and disposal of old windows in their service. However, it's always a good idea to confirm this in advance, as some fitters may charge extra for disposal, particularly if there are a lot of windows to remove.

How should I maintain the windows installed by a local Prescot window fitter?

Maintenance will vary depending on the type of windows you have installed. For uPVC windows, regular cleaning with soapy water and checking seals is recommended. Timber windows require periodic re-treatment with wood preservative. Ask your Prescot window fitter for specific advice on how to care for your windows to ensure longevity.

Do I need planning permission for a window fitter to install new windows?

In most cases, replacing or installing new windows in your Prescot home does not require planning permission. However, if you live in a listed building or a conservation area, you may need approval. A window fitter in Prescot will be aware of local regulations and can advise you on whether planning permission is needed.

Can a window fitter in Prescot help with custom window designs?

If you're looking for bespoke or custom window designs, a local Prescot window installer should be able to work with you to create the ideal solution for your space. They may collaborate with manufacturers or suppliers to produce windows that fit your specifications, whether it's for unusual shapes, sizes, or unique materials.
